Kultureller Hintergrund

In Kolkata, if you say 'khide peyeche' to a host, expect to be served a full meal, not just a snack. Hospitality is very generous. In Bangladesh, 'khudha lagse' is a common regional variant. Food is often shared from a common plate as a sign of unity. Second-generation Bengalis often use 'khide peyeche' as one of the few phrases they retain, often mixing it with English (e.g., 'Mom, amar khide peyeche!'). In villages, the phrase is often followed by an offer of 'Muri' (puffed rice) as a quick bridge before the main meal.

Drop the 'Amar'

In casual conversation, you can just say 'Khide peyeche!' Everyone will know you are talking about yourself.

⚠️

Don't say 'Ami'

Never use 'Ami' with this phrase. It's always 'Amar'.
